Dmitry Grigorenko held a meeting on the issues of launching the goods acceptance confirmation system.

Deputy Chairman of the Government – Head of the Government Office Dmitry Grigorenko held a meeting on issues related to the launch of the goods acceptance confirmation system (SPOT). Representatives of the business community participated in the meeting, including “Opora Rossii”, “Delovaya Rossiya”, RSPP, and TPP. One of the key topics of discussion was the readiness of businesses to implement SPOT.

SPOT – a national system for confirming the expectation of goods delivery from the EAEU countries (Republic of Belarus, Armenia,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an) to Russian importers. It will allow controlling the legality of goods flows arriving in Russia from the specified countries. The system was developed in execution of the orders of the President of Russia. At its core is a digital service through which a document about the upcoming goods delivery is submitted (indicating the participants of the transaction, information about the goods, the means of transport, the import date, and the amount of the security payment), to which a QR code (a digital identifier of the confirmed delivery) is assigned.The new procedure for importing goods by motor vehicles from the Republic of Belarus, Armenia, Kazakhstan, and Kyrgyzstan will come into force on June 1, 2026.

“SPOT is a system for protecting the domestic market. The system solves two key tasks at once. First, it contributes to the formation of an honest competitive environment. Thanks to the identification of participants in the gray import scheme, all conscientious taxpayers, both sellers and Russian manufacturers, find themselves on equal footing. Second, SPOT promotes the enhancement of consumer rights protection through clear identification of suppliers. Regulatory authorities immediately see not only the legality of imported goods but also their compliance with all product quality standards,” said Dmitry Grigorenko.

At the meeting, representatives of the Federal Tax Service of Russia demonstrated the readiness of the service and a user-friendly interface for entrepreneurs. It was noted that the digital system will be improved taking into account feedback from businesses.

Representatives of the FTS of Russia at the meeting reported on a sufficient number of mobile groups that will selectively inspect vehicles at the border as part of the launch of a new procedure for the import of imported products.

In turn, representatives of the business community noted the relevance of the problem being addressed within the framework of the implementation of the SPOT system, and also shared suggestions. One of them is the necessity to provide an operational procedure for resolving disputed situations using the example of the pre-trial appeal service of control authorities on the public services portal. With the help of this service, complaints are considered within no more than 15 days, while previously courts dealt with similar issues for several months.Also, at the meeting, representatives of business associations noted the importance of work to combat gray imports and the further development of an honest business environment in Russia.

As a result of the meeting, a “roadmap” for the launch and development of the SPOT system will be created.

The completion was marked by the fact that the package of laws on the launch of the national goods delivery tracking system was adopted by the State Duma in the third reading and approved by the Federation Council.
